How they compare
South Korea currently reports 52.41 million current US$ against 28.59 million current US$ in Georgia, a difference of 23.82 million current US$.
That makes South Korea's figure about 1.8 times Georgia's.
The two have swapped places 2 times across 26 shared years of data; in 1995 it was South Korea ahead.
Georgia ranks 42nd and South Korea ranks 40th of 150 countries.
South Korea has averaged higher in every one of the 4 decades both report.
